In the end I solved the problem using the sledgehammer approach, i.e. by
completely removing LO (version 4.2.4 from the Linux Mint repository) from
my laptop and then installing 4.2.5.2 from the LO website.  Given nobody
else seemed to have encountered the same problem, I assumed that I had done
something stupid and hence brought out the sledgehammer.

>> I recently updated LO to Version 4.2.4.2 (Build 420m0(Build:2)) from the
>> Linux Mint repositories (I am using Linux Mint 17) and tried installing a
>> new extension. The installation did not complete and I got the error
>> message
>>
>> "ImplementationRegistration::registerImplementation() - The service
>> com.sun.star.loader.Python cannot be instantiated".
>>
>> The extension is a French dictionary. On trying an Italian dictionary I
>> had
>> no problem. I also tried installing the French dictionary extension from
>> AOO, but got the same error message. I have tried renaming my user
>> profile,
>> but that made no difference.
>>
>> Has LO 4.2.4.2 got something against the French language or is the problem
>> somewhere else?  Any hints would be welcome.
